Default Re: How to tell if car has Limited slip differential?

Quote:
Originally Posted by recar View Post
jack up the drive wheels and rotate one side by hand. If the opposite wheel turns in the opposite direction it is a regular diff. If the opposite wheel remains idle or moves in the same direction it is limited slip.
